The idea of the senate was to have a legislative body that represented the interest of states, (as opposed to the masses which are represented in the house). By having the senate elected by popular election, it basically turns it into just another popular representative body (no different than the house), and thus upsets the balance of power, drawing power away from the states into the federal government, and eventually devolving the federal government into a corrupt, quasi dictatorial scheme(deep state)

The 17th amendment should definitely be repealed, and would fix a lot.
